What Are Examples Of Special Educational NeedsSome examples of SEN are: emotional and behavioural difficulties (EBD); Autism; Attention Deficit (Hyperactivity) Disorder (ADHD/ADD); specific learning difficulties such as Dyslexia; Obsessive Compulsive Disorder; communication difficulties; medical needs such as Epilepsy and Cerebral Palsy;.
